Job Summary
Electrical Engineer II supports initial planning through final design for complex projects under supervision, initiating and developing technical calculations, studies and drawings. Responsible for preparing, reviewing, and approving electrical drawings, ensuring conformance to project criteria, codes, and design standards. Utilize industry-standard engineering software and applications (BIM, Revit, MicroStation, AutoCAD MEP) and produce engineering calculations and drawings for electrical systems, including power, lighting, grounding, and security components. Requires a BS in Electrical Engineering, a minimum of 3 years of related experience, strong communication and technical writing skills, US citizenship, and potential travel; security clearance may be required.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ering from ABET-accredited college or university
- Minimum of 3 years of job-related experience or equivalent
- Must be a US Citizen
- Position may require travel
- Experience in electrical equipment and cable sizing
- Working knowledge of Power System Analysis software
- Experience in BIM, Revit, MicroStation, AutoCAD MEP
